Télécharger ouglova_1D.dgibi

Retour à la liste

Numérotation des lignes :

  1. * fichier : ouglova_1D.dgibi
  2. *******************************************************
  3. *******************************************************
  4. *******************************************************
  5. * Cas test de l'implantation numerique du modele
  6. * OUGLOVA 1D
  7. *******************************************************
  8. * Developpe par :
  9. * Romili PAREDES
  10. * Benjamin RICHARD
  11. * Contact :
  12. * Romili.Paredes@cea.fr
  13. * Benjamin.Richard@cea.fr
  14. * Institution :
  15. * CEA\DEN\DANS\DM2S\SEMT\EMSI
  16. ******************************************************
  17.  
  18. *******************************************************
  19. * Options
  20. *******************************************************
  21.  
  22. OPTI DIME 2 ELEM SEG2 TRAC PSC
  23. DENSITE 1;
  24.  
  25. ******************************************************
  26. *** Parametres geometriques
  27. ******************************************************
  28.  
  29. Ra = 1;
  30. sc1 = 3.141592/4;
  31. h = 1;
  32.  
  33. ******************************************************
  34. *** Definition de la geometrie
  35. ******************************************************
  36.  
  37. P1 = 0. 0.;
  38. P2 = h 0.;
  39.  
  40. LT = D P1 P2;
  41.  
  42. ******************************************************
  43. *** Définition du modele
  44. ******************************************************
  45.  
  46. MOD1 = MODE LT MECANIQUE ELASTIQUE ISOTROPE
  47. PLASTIQUE OUGLOVA BARRE;
  48. *MOD1 = MODE LT MECANIQUE ELASTIQUE ISOTROPE BARRE;
  49. ******************************************************
  50. *** Parametres materiaux
  51. ******************************************************
  52.  
  53. * Module d'Young
  54. ygn = 200.e9;
  55.  
  56. * Coefficient de Poisson
  57. nun = 0.33;
  58.  
  59. * Limite elastique
  60. sigym = 500.e6;
  61.  
  62. * Coefficient d'ecrouissage
  63. km = 500.e6;
  64.  
  65. * Exposant d'ecrouissage
  66. mm = 2.786;
  67.  
  68. * Taux de corrosion en percentage
  69. tcm = 15;
  70.  
  71. * Endommagement critique
  72. dcm = 0.2;
  73.  
  74.  
  75. MAT1 = MATE MOD1 'YOUN' ygn 'NU' nun 'SECT' sc1
  76. 'SIGY' sigym 'K ' km 'M ' mm
  77. 'TC ' tcm 'DC ' dcm;
  78. *MAT1 = MATE MOD1 YOUN ygn NU nun SECT sc1;
  79.  
  80. ******************************************************
  81. *** Definition des conditions aux limites
  82. *** et des déplacements imposés
  83. ******************************************************
  84.  
  85. CL1 = BLOQ P1 UX UY;
  86. CL2 = BLOQ LT UY;
  87. CL11 = BLOQ P2 UX;
  88. D1 = DEPI CL11 1;
  89.  
  90. CLTOT = CL1 ET CL2 ET CL11;
  91.  
  92. ******************************************************
  93. *** Definition de chargement
  94. ******************************************************
  95.  
  96. LI1 = PROG 0. 1.;
  97. LI2 = PROG 0. 2.5e-1;
  98. LIS1 = PROG 0. PAS 0.01 1;
  99.  
  100. EV = EVOL MANU LI1 LI2;
  101.  
  102. CHA1 = CHAR 'DIMP' D1 EV;
  103.  
  104. CHTOT = CHA1;
  105.  
  106. ******************************************************
  107. *** Resolution
  108. ******************************************************
  109.  
  110. TAB1 = TABLE ;
  111. TAB1.'BLOCAGES_MECANIQUES' = CLTOT;
  112. TAB1.'MODELE' = MOD1;
  113. TAB1.'CHARGEMENT' = CHA1;
  114. TAB1.'CARACTERISTIQUES' = MAT1;
  115. TAB1.'TEMPS_CALCULES' = LIS1;
  116. TAB1.'MAXITERATION' = 1000;
  117. TAB1.'HYPOTHESE_DEFORMATIONS' = 'LINEAIRE' ;
  118.  
  119. PASAPAS TAB1;
  120.  
  121. ******************************************************
  122. *** Verification
  123. ******************************************************
  124.  
  125. EV2 = @GLOBAL TAB1 cl1 EV FX;
  126. liste EV2;
  127. dess ev2;
  128.  
  129. vref = EXTR EV2 'ORDO';
  130. vref = EXTR 29 vref;
  131.  
  132. err = abs(vref + 5.68172e8) / 5.68172e8;
  133. message ' erreur relative ';
  134. list err;
  135.  
  136. si (err > 1.e-3);
  137. erreur (5);
  138. finsi;
  139.  
  140. FIN;
  141.  
  142.  
  143.  
  144.  
  145.  
  146.  
  147.  
  148.  
  149.  
  150.  
  151.  
  152.  
  153.  
  154.  
  155.  
  156.  
  157.  
  158.  
  159.  
  160.  
  161.  
  162.  
  163.  
  164.  
  165.  
  166.  

© Cast3M 2003 - Tous droits réservés.
Mentions légales